Default 99 Malibu Fuel pump repair

So the Fuel pump on the Malibu took a flaming dump. So I see I can get just the pump and not the whole module. I know on the Bonneville it'* a quick exchange. But anyone know on the Malibu if it'* a do able feat or is everything all sealed and I need the whole module?

I have changed just the pump in the past, but the plastic module around it is very fragile, mainly because of age. Also the wires become brittle and the circut board for gauge damages easily.
Usually best just get the whole module.
